Hello everybody,
For my job I need to import KML polygons from GoogleEarth to Basecamp to finaly import this polygons in my Garmin. Does someone can help me?
Thanks
BaseCamp supports kml files, you can import them using File > Import.
Note however that BaseCamp does not know the concept 'Polygon', only polylines and waypoints. Polygons are converted to polylines.
No idea of your Garmin device but most of them only accept kmz files (= embedded geo referenced jpg)
Kmz files are compressed kml files with optional extra files in it. A kmz file can contain geo referenced jpg's, but that's certainly not always the case.
BaseCamp can import kml/kmz files with points, polygons and/or polylines without problems and send them to a device (in gpx format).
